The Relationship Between BDNF and the Wnt Signaling Pathway in the Growth of Human Neural Stem Cell

The first and second author contributed equally to this work.Objective: To clarify that BDNF promotes the growth of human neural stem cell possibly through cross-talk with Wnt/β-catenin signaling pathway.Background: Brain-derived neurotrophic factor (BDNF) plays an important role in promoting the survival, differentiation and proliferation of neural stem cells (NSCs). However, its downstream regulatory convergence with the Wnt/β-catenin signaling pathway in human embryonic spinal cord NSCs (hESC-NSCs) in vitro has not been characterized.Methods: We employ hESC-NSC culture, immunofluoresence labeling, BDNF plasmid transfection, siRNA interference, RT-PCR, real-time PCR and Western blotting to characterize human neural stem cell.Results: We found that the growths of hESC-NSCs were increased after transfection with pIRES2-ZsGreen1-BDNF. Real-time PCR and Western blotting analyses showed that the expression of Wnt, Frizzled, and Dsh were up-regulated, whereas GSK-3β expression was down-regulated. In contrast, the opposite effect on cultured hESC-NSCs was observed after BDNF siRNA interference. However, the expression of PLC-γ and CaM showed no notable changes.Conclusions: The results from this study indicate that BDNF contributes to the growth of hESC-NSCs in vitro, possibly through cross-talk with Wnt/β-catenin signaling pathway.Study Supported by: Natural Science Foundation of China (30960156;31260253); Priority Union Foundation of Yunnan Provincial Science and Technology Department and Kunming Medical University (2012FB002); Special Major Foundation of Education Department of Yunnan Province (ZD2013002); Science Foundation of Yunnan Province Education Department (2012J007;2012z151c).
